Chile - Hospital Discharges for Soft Tissue Disorders Cases
Since 2014, Chile Hospital Discharges for Soft Tissue Disorders Cases was up 4.9%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 16 comparing other countries in Hospital Discharges for Soft Tissue Disorders Cases with 15,077 Hospital Discharges. Chile is overtaken by Czech Republic, which was number 15 with 16,639 Hospital Discharges and is followed by Canada with 12,706 Hospital Discharges. Germany lead the ranking with 275,639 Hospital Discharges in 2019, that is a growth of 1.2% compared to 2018. South Korea, Turkey and Japan resp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Latvia witnessed the best average annual growth at +6.2% per year, while Netherlands was the worst growing country at -9.1% per year.
